Known 57-digit prime factors of Googolplex − 1
This is a list of known
57-digit prime factors of googolplex − 1, i.e., 1010^100 − 1.
These numbers have the form 1 + 2k × 2m × 5n,
where 0 ≤ m ≤ 100 and 0 ≤ n ≤ 100.
In the list you can see the prime factors and their corresponding value of k.
